What does the approach focus on studying?
Subjective human experiences and the person centered approach.
1 of 6
What did Rogers believe everyone is capable of?
Personal growth and achieving their full potential.
2 of 6
What are the two basic conditions of worth that Rogers believes need to be fulfilled?
Unconditional positive regard and positive self-worth.
3 of 6
Name 3 characteristics of a fully functioning person?
Open to experience/ exsitential living/ trust in feelings/ creativity/ fullfilled life.
4 of 6
Define congruence.
The level of similarity between the ideal self and the real self.
5 of 6
What are the stages in the hierarchy of needs?
Physiological, safety, love and belonging, esteem and self-actualisation.
